Ingredients

2 tablespoons unsalted butter
8 mushrooms
2 cloves garlic , minced
16 oysters
4 fluid ounces dry white wine
1 teaspoon cumin
1/2 teaspoon angostura low sodium soy sauce

Instructions

1.Preheat the oven to 375°F.
2.In a skillet over medium heat, melt the butter and add the sliced mushrooms and minced garlic. Cook until the mushrooms are tender and the garlic is fragrant.
3.Add the oysters to the skillet and cook for 30 seconds on each side.
4.Carefully pour in the white wine and sprinkle in the cumin and soy sauce. Cook for an additional 2 minutes.
5.Transfer the skillet to the oven and bake for 5-10 minutes or until the oysters are cooked through.
6.Serve the oysters hot with the buttery sauce on top.

HEALTH & BENEFITS

Oysters are an excellent source of lean protein, as well as zinc, vitamin B12, and omega-3 fatty acids.
Cumin has been linked to aiding digestion, reducing inflammation, and boosting the immune system.
However, the dish is high in sodium, so individuals with high blood pressure should enjoy it in moderation.
